    Itihaas Se Ajnabee by Aatish Taseer (ISBN: 9789350297476) tells the story of a childhood defined by a father’s absence. Raised in Delhi by his Sikh mother, Taseer knew his Pakistani Muslim father only through a photograph. This memoir explores his fractured upbringing and his journey to understand his father’s life, family, and the complex history that shaped their relationship.

    Discover the vibrant, ever-changing landscape of New Delhi in ‘The Temple Goers’. Follow the narrator’s return to a city buzzing with new roads, metro construction, and expanding townships. Amidst personal goals of revising a novel, learning Urdu, and joining a gym, a complex web of relationships unfolds. A profound friendship with the poet Zafar Moradabadi contrasts with a darker entanglement with the ambitious gym trainer, Aakash. As seasons change from spring to summer and winter, the narrator’s relationship with his girlfriend falters, and his writing suffers. He becomes drawn into Aakash’s illicit affair, revealing the ambitions, desires, and simmering conflicts of the city’s inhabitants. ‘The Temple Goers’ offers a captivating glimpse into the heart of modern Delhi, exploring love, ambition, and the secrets that lie beneath the surface.
